About the role

LifeScape is seeking a compassionate and qualified candidate to join our collaborative, interdisciplinary team as a full-time, part-time, or unscheduled part-time (PRN) Clinical Psychologist at our outpatient Autism and Child Development Center in Sioux Falls, South Dakota.

Pediatric Population

This position offers a unique opportunity to provide integrated psychological care within LifeScape’s multidisciplinary pediatric clinics, specifically focused on feeding and swallowing disorders and constipation management. The psychologist plays a vital role in supporting children with complex medical and behavioral needs, working alongside a collaborative team of physicians, dietitians, occupational and physical therapists, speech-language pathologists, nurses, and other specialists.

Design your Personal Caseload

The psychologist contributes to treatment planning, family education, and discharge preparation, ensuring continuity of care across home, school, and community settings. By fostering resilience and promoting adaptive coping strategies, the psychologist helps children and families achieve meaningful progress and improved quality of life.

Key Responsibilities

  • Deliver behavioral health services to support pediatric patients with feeding and gastrointestinal-related difficulties
  • Collaborate with interdisciplinary teams to develop and implement care plans that address both medical and psychological needs
  • Provide outpatient therapy to children and families coping with the stress and behavioral impacts of chronic medical conditions
  • Participate in patient and family education, including individual and group sessions focused on feeding behaviors, toileting routines, and emotional regulation
  • Contribute to discharge planning and school reintegration strategies
  • Engage in team rounds and clinic meetings to ensure coordinated care
  • Support the development of innovative care models that improve outcomes for children with feeding and GI challenges
